Trojans Remain UndefeatedRochester, MN (December 5, 2007) – The NIACC wrestling team pushed their dual meet record to 2-0 after a 27-18 victory over the Rochester Yellowjackets on Wednesday night in Rochester. It was the first road trip the Trojans have made for a dual. Despite the absence of four starters, the Trojans claimed the dual victory over the No. 3 rated NJCAA Division III Yellowjackets. Starting out for the Trojans was Jordan Bartoszek receiving the forfeit at 125. There was no match at 133. At 141, Shawn Saxe of Rochester won by fall over Seth Cooper of NIACC in 4:30. Getting the Trojans started in the win column was Albert White with a 25-10 technical fall over Rochester's Chad Stenson. Following up White was DaVaughn Perkins winning by fall over Matt Baier in 1:08, pushing his overall record to 14-4 on the year. At 165, the Yellowjackets would claim another win with Luke Evjen pinning NIACC's Aaron Hancock in 3:59. Stepping in for injured Tim Hill, NIACC's Jeff Ragan would see his first action of the season, but would fall short in his debut losing by decision to Chris Herrmann 9-8. Rochester's lone returning All-American, Nathan Clements, rated No. 3 in the country would continue his winning ways with a 10-4 victory over Jordan Graham at 184. The Trojans would close out the dual with two wins at 197 and heavyweight. Luke Stika, back in action after an injury would claim a major decision of 8-0 over Josh Ploetz and heavyweight Beau Tudor finished the Yellowjackets off with fall over Eric Walechka at 2:39. The Trojans will be back in action on December 7th at home hosting the No. 6 rated Neosho County Panthers at 7:00 pm and then at Wartburg College on Saturday December 8th at the Dick Walker Invitational.
